Your Chinese Zodiac For 2016 Aussie Gossip 2016 – year of the red monkey. 2016 is the year of the red monkey, according to the chinese zodiac. there are 5 elements composing each animal: water, air, fire, wood, and metal. with the chinese zodiac, it combines the theory of five elements, the relationships between animal signs, and the image meaning of i ching hexagram. Therefore, people with chinese zodiac monkey born in 2016 are the fire monkey. chinese people follows lunar calendar since ancient times. referring to gregorian calendar, people born from february 8, 2016 to january 27, 2017 are the fire monkey, and those who born from january 1 to february 7 in 2016 are the previous wood sheep.

The color of fire is connected to red. is the calendar character corresponding to monkey. therefore, 2016 is the red fire monkey year. 2016 is the 4713th chinese year. according to chinese horoscope calendar, the first day of red monkey is on february 4, 2016. this day is not the chinese new year day.

In order, the zodiac animals are: rat, ox, tiger, rabbit, dragon, snake, horse, goat, monkey, rooster, dog, pig. the lunar new year, or spring festival, marks the transition from one animal to the next—2023 is the year of the rabbit, which began on janurary 22nd, 2023, and ends on february 9th, 2024. february 10th, 2024 (chinese new year.
